    • @stanburris4900
      @stanburris4900 9 місяців тому

      @@rvfamilylife I am in the process of testing my 2nd router. The 1st stopped working completely after 4 weeks. The replacement is slower than my alternate service and I am working with tech support to try to solve these issues. So far, results have not been encouraging. It does not select the best of 3 providers as advertised but rather requires their tech service to make the selection changes. Will advise as I continue to monitor. Wifi is not as robust as I would like.

    • @stanburris4900
      @stanburris4900 9 місяців тому

      I have now been advised by tech services that the router does not automatically select the best carrier but that the change must be made by their support staff. This eliminates one of the advantages touted for the system and requires both user and tech support intervention when connection issues arise. Download and upload speeds remain slower than my other system and I have experienced total loss of signal on at least 2 occasions. Manual switching by tech support shows, so far, ATT to be the best selection. I took the router to remote locations within line of sight of ATT and TMobile towers while it was still using a Verizon selection and received unimpressive results. Monitoring continues.

    • @stanburris4900
      @stanburris4900 9 місяців тому

      I continue to test and monitor speed results with disappointing results. Download speeds are slow with averages less than 10 MBPS, Usually in the 6-7 MBPS range. Upload speeds often do not reach 1 MBPS, often in the .5-.7 range. Uploading videos would be problematical at best. Will probably be returning router and cancelling service.

  • @redforeman-404
    @redforeman-404 9 місяців тому

    No specs on that router on their website, other than it's 5g. Slow internal transfers could be a number of things. At that price point, my gut says it's wifi and or bridge bandwidth is sub par. You need the specs to be sure. For example with Gb wired switches, the cheap ones at big box stores may have 8 x Gb ports, but the internal bus they're on is only 1Gb. Find out what you have, then go from there. In other words, figure out the choke point before throwing money at your network.
